Name: Heceta Head Light

Nearest Town or City:
Yachats, Oregon, United States

Location: South of Siuslaw River.

Notes:
The keeper's house at this station is owned by the U.S. Forest Service; it is run as a bed and breakfast inn. The interpretive programs and maintenance of the house is funded by lodging fees, donations and proceeds from the gift shop. Oregon State Parks owns the lighthouse itself.

Tower Height: 56

Height of Focal Plane: 205

Description of Tower: White, conical brick and stucco tower.

This light is operational

Other Buildings?
1893 two-story keeper's house, fog signal building, two oil houses, garage.

Date Established: 1894

Date Present Tower Built: 1894

Date Automated: 1963

Optics: 1894: First order Fresnel lens, still in use.

Current Use: Active aid to navigation, bed and breakfast inn.

Open To Public? Yes.

Museum?
Tours of the lighthouse are conducted mid March to October and on weekends just prior to Christmas. From Memorial Day through September, tours of the lighthouse are available 11:00 a.m. - 5:00 p.m. daily. There is no charge for tours but donations for restoration projects are gladly accepted. To arrange for groups or tours during off season, contact Washburne State Park (541) 547-3416. The lighthouse observation area is open all year during park hours. Public tours of the lighthouse keeper's house are given from Memorial Day through Labor Day; call (541) 547-3696 for information on these tours.

Directions:
The lighthouse is located near US 101, about 15 miles north of Florence.

Listed on the National Register of Historic Places

Keepers: Andrew P. C. Hald (1894-?). Olaf Hansen (assistant 1896-?, principal keeper 1904-1920), Frank DeRoy (assistant, 1913-1920, principal keeper 1920-1925), Harry Waters (assistant? circa 1925), Clifford "Cap" Hermann (1925-1950), Oswald Allik (1957-1963).
